Output 2700d44eadb56fcc88d8f5a12af0618c6effef180b0cb8a90d21368d53932a3b:3

value
52615161
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9ea8c331e2f745dd4186e627ba411ddb06aaaf49 OP_EQUALVERIFY OP_CHECKSIG
address
1FTuw8eedVygioRMXyM27bF3LT7pkZoR3G
transaction
2700d44eadb56fcc88d8f5a12af0618c6effef180b0cb8a90d21368d53932a3b
spent
true